WebOct 13, 2024 · No: At 36 you should not have loose permanent teeth. They were made to last a lifetime. This may be a sign of diseased supporting ( bone, gum) tissues or a systemic problem, such as diabetes. See your dentist asap to determine the cause of your problem.
